			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Once you&#8217;ve signed up for a <strong>Technorati</strong> account, you should <strong>claim your blog</strong>.</p>
<p>Claiming your blog allows you to use Technorati tags to <strong>drive traffic</strong> to your blog from Technorati, which is the <strong>biggest blog search engine</strong> and aggregation site on the Internet.</p>
<p>Before Technorati associates a given blog on the Internet with your Technorati account, it needs to <strong>verify</strong> that that blog is under your control. It does this by giving you a <strong>unique code</strong>, and asking you to use that code within a blog post.</p>
<p>Once you post the code, you tell Technorati to check your blog.</p>
<h2>Claiming Your Blog</h2>
<p>After you&#8217;ve signed up for an account at <a href="http://technorati.com/account/signup/">http://technorati.com/account/signup/</a> , go to your Technorati account profile at <a href="http://technorati.com/account/">http://technorati.com/account/</a> and</p>
<p>Click on &#8220;<strong>Claim a blog</strong>&#8221; and enter your blog address (with the http://).</p>
<p>Technorati tells you that it&#8217;ll send you an <strong>e-mail</strong> with blog claim instructions:</p>

<p>In my case it was about 15 minutes before I received the e-mail.</p>
<p>The e-mail tells you to use a specific code and also check your account profile for more info:</p>

<p>When you go to your Technorati <strong>account profile</strong> for more information, click on &#8220;<strong>Check Claim</strong>&#8220;.</p>
<p>You&#8217;re shown your blog&#8217;s claim status:</p>

<p>Here&#8217;s what it says</p>
<blockquote><p>Technorati will need to verify that you are an author of the blog by looking for a unique code. Please put the following <strong>short code</strong> MFD767KGRM88 within a new blog post and publish it
</p></blockquote>
<p>All this means is that you need need to have the claim code in the text of your blog entry. For me, I&#8217;ve already done that since the code is quoted above.</p>
<p>After you&#8217;ve published the blog entry with the claim code, go back to the claim status page and click the Verify Claim Token button.</p>

<p>Technorati then goes to your web site and verifies your claim token.</p>
